Midfielder Denise O'Sullivan is reportedly finalizing a loan move from Liverpool FC to NWSL champions Gotham FC, according to ESPN. The deal marks a high-profile addition for the New Jersey-based side as they look to reinforce their roster following a competitive season. Unlike permanent transfers, this short-term move hinges on complex international clearance processes that often delay official announcements. Whether this transition provides the necessary depth for Gotham FC's upcoming campaign remains to be seen until the move is formally ratified.
